Monique Evans recanted on social media

This Thursday the 14th Monica Evans he used his Twitter profile to make a public retraction Solange Gomes.




The 67-year-old former model has released an open letter apologizing to her ex-girlfriend, who filed a complaint against her in January 2023, after she was accused of giving her a ‘belly punch’.

“I, Monique Evans, publicly withdraw the words spoken against Solange Gomes Nunes. I deeply regret the comments I published on my Instagram and Twitter social profiles”start.

“Solange has never given any ‘belly’ and is a professional colleague who I recognize and respect. I therefore express my sincere regret for what happened and I apologize to Solange“, he concluded.

The argument between the two began after Monique commented on the accusations made against her Barbara Evans regarding an alleged ‘trunk scam’.

Although Solange placed Bárbara as a “victim” in the story, Monique criticized the influencer. On Instagram, Solange said the accusation was made in 2021, but she didn’t want to report it because she “felt sorry.”

“When you said, Monique, that I had a hard time with the pregnancy, I actually did very well. I was and am a great mother, unlike a lot of people out there. Who don’t have the love that they would like to receive from a child. My daughter and I are friends and accomplices. Perhaps this, Monique, bothers you. I have never done anything to her”, shot Gomes at that moment.
